Main purpose of the job: Responsible for the delivery of Support Services offered by CATH focusing on vulnerable people throughout Perth & Kinross
Main Duties and Responsibilities:
Service Delivery:
Provide an effective needs led service to service users throughout their engagement with CATH, in line with Cath’s policies and procedures
Deliver an effective early intervention support service to achieve the best possible results
Build and maintain relationships with complimentary agencies to secure best outcomes for service users and support agencies promoting best practice.
Resource Management:
Create and manage effective professional relationships with local authority staff and other external agencies CATH works in partnership with.
Maintain a working knowledge of available resources for service users, signposting and referring as necessary
Casework Management:
To work with service users ensuring provision of advice, support, motivation, crisis intervention and future planning where appropriate to the expressed needs of service users
Lead on regular reviews of service user cases – alongside partner agencies and other CATH services
Develop positive working relationships with clients in order to facilitate the best possible outcomes and to address issues of social isolation and exclusion
Work with clients seeking support to assess their needs and identify and work towards individual goals, ensuring an integrated approach towards support
Record and maintain digital records ensuring support plans are up to date and accurate
Organisational Responsibilities:
Actively participate as a team member, attend both project and whole staff team meetings
Participate in regular support and supervision
To contribute to providing cover for absent colleagues
To be aware of, understand and implement agreed policies, procedures and practice including in the area of Health and Safety at work.
Work in a way which is supportive of colleagues and ensures their safety and wellbeing
Undertake other duties as your line manager should require in keeping with the responsibility of the post
